Delta Heat has this gritty, atmospheric vibe that pulls you right into the swamps of Louisiana. The pacing is a bit uneven, but it adds to that sense of dread as the L.A. cop navigates both the murky waters and his own demons. The performances stand out, especially the dynamic between the cop and the ex-cop, whose backstory adds an interesting layer. Practical effects, especially during the alligator scenes, have a raw authenticity that is often missed in today's CGI-heavy films. There's a sense of loss and redemption woven throughout, making it more than just another action flick. It's a film that lingers with you, or at least it did for me.
